How they compare
Guatemala currently reports 1.95 million number against 1.87 million number in Benin, a difference of 80,580 number.
Across all 51 years both countries report, Guatemala has been ahead every year.
Benin ranks 70th and Guatemala ranks 67th of 205 countries.
Guatemala has averaged higher in every one of the 6 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Benin | Guatemala |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1970s | 470,838 number | 863,223 number | 392,385 number | Guatemala |
| 1980s | 631,609 number | 1.10 million number | 472,580 number | Guatemala |
| 1990s | 878,368 number | 1.48 million number | 596,878 number | Guatemala |
| 2000s | 1.22 million number | 1.82 million number | 602,169 number | Guatemala |
| 2010s | 1.62 million number | 2.22 million number | 603,208 number | Guatemala |
| 2020s | 1.87 million number | 1.95 million number | 80,580 number | Guatemala |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
Population of the age-group theoretically corresponding to secondary education as indicated by theoretical entrance age and duration.
